My Dx ELM327 and Arduino shoud arrive in few weeks, and I'm not sure which way to go: MPGuino or OBDuino. It turns out my car '98 Opel Astra G does send injector pulse width over diagnostic connector (KWP2000/ISO14230), so I don't know whether I sould go around engine bay tapping speed sensor and injector pulse wires, or just use ELM327 and OBDuino.

First solution is obviously cheaper, but I'm not sure which is better.

If you can get good speed sensor & injector pulse signals, then MPGuino will be better for MPG purposes. But then you don't get the other OBD data & functions.

If you already bought the ELM, then OBDuino is currently your cheaper solution, no?
